Explanation:

Saque la basura.

Take out the garbage.

This sentence is correct because it's in the third person singular form, in the subjunctive, present tense, which indicates it is a formal command. When it comes to formal commands, we use USTED and USTEDES.  The tenses we use -- we always use SUBJUNCTIVE present tense, in the third person singular and third person plural form.
